Preguntas frecuentes sobre Missoula County

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Missoula County?

Actualmente hay 47 Apartamentos Estudios en Missoula County con alquileres que van desde $1,100 hasta $1,738, con un precio medio de $1,354.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Missoula County?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Missoula County varian entre $995 y $2,950 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,653

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Missoula County?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Missoula County van desde $1,295 hasta $2,689.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,122

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Missoula County?

En estos momentos hay 45 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Missoula County en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$2,250 y $3,645 - con una media de $2,718 para el lugar.
